"""Interfaces for managing languages."""

from __future__ import absolute_import, unicode_literals

__metaclass__ = type
__all__ = [
    'ILanguage',
    'ILanguageManager',
    ]


from zope.interface import Interface, Attribute



class ILanguageManager(Interface):
    """A language manager.

    Current, disabling languages is not supported.
    """

    def add_language(code, description, charset, enable=True):
        """Teach the language manager about a language.

        :param code: The short two-character language code for the
            language.  If the language manager already knows about this code,
            the old language binding is lost.
        :param description: The English description of the language,
            e.g. 'English' or 'French'.
        :param charset: The character set that the language uses,
            e.g. 'us-ascii', 'iso-8859-1', or 'utf-8'
        :param enable: Enable the language at the same time.
        """

    def enable_language(code):
        """Enable a language that the manager already knows about.

        :raises KeyError: when the manager does not know about the given
            language code.
        """

    def get_description(code):
        """Return the language description for the given code.

        :param code: The two letter language code to look up.
        :returns: The English description of the language.
        :raises KeyError: when the code has not been added.
        """

    def get_charset(code):
        """Return the character set for the given code.

        :param code: The two letter language code to look up.
        :returns: The character set of the language.
        :raises KeyError: when the code has not been added.
        """

    known_codes = Attribute(
        """An iterator over all known codes.""")

    enabled_codes = Attribute(
        """An iterator over all enabled codes.""")

    enabled_names = Attribute(
        """An iterator over all enabled language names.""")



class ILanguage(Interface):
    """The representation of a language."""

    code = Attribute("""The 2-character language code.""")
